Properly sized autogen houses and trees, not the comically oversized ones we have now. 

The comically oversized autogen gives a false sense of altitude. Compare any real life image to the same scene in P3D you will see what a JOKE the autogen in P3D is and it's been like that since FSX!  FS9 got the scaling right!

Add a configurable scaling factor to allow users to control the scaling of autogen (height and roof pitch).

It's really not that hard!

A much more realistic atmosphere.

For example, this 3 cloud type limitation that should be in the thousands. And the serious lack of very high (50,000 feet and higher) cirrus clouds. The seasons and how they abruptly change when it should be gradual. Along with the sudden rain on rain off....I/we could go on and on about the details but just look outside day to day, we really do need serious weather improvement.

HiFi does a marvelous job with what they have to work with, but so much is lacking in this most important department.
